Webster defines legacy as "something handed down to another." What a wonderful thing to do. While it is not something that we think or talk about all the time, it is an issue that should be given some thought.

What will you leave behind? The question is not whether you will leave a legacy but what that legacy will be. Usually when people pass away there is a huge focus on the things they owned.... who gets this trinket or who gets that knick-knack. The idea of handing down values or ideas or mission is a totally new way to look at it.

I would like to inject a connection with giving, mission, and United Methodist Women. If we love this organization like we so eloquently display, let's preserve it for years to come. There is magic in the connection. We are bridging generations of United Methodist Women. The Legacy Fund is a forward thinking permanent endowment with income dedicated to strengthening our organization. It does not have to be complicated. The Legacy Fund is a way to celebrate, honor, memorialize, educate, challenge, invest, secure and so much more!
  • Give a donation to honor your UMW shero!
  • Host a birthday party for the most senior lady in your unit - no gifts, collect funds and donate in her honor to the Legacy Fund
  • New birth, make a special contribution to the Legacy Fund to celebrate
  • Honor a favorite UMW sister with the $18.69 contribution
  • Host a Legacy Sunday - learn more about giving - everyone donates toward fund
  • Host Legacy Fund Fun - a night or evening of family fun activities - donations go toward the Legacy Fund
Our conference is off to a great start. The Executive Committee and others have already made contributions. While this is over and above our pledge and beyond our other UMW financial obligations, giving to The Legacy Fund is so doable.

If we love United Methodist Women like we say we do, we should secure its future. What will your legacy be, a dazzling crystal vase, a stunning mink stole or monies to make mission possible in the life of children, women and youth around the world?

Brooks-Howell Home Serendipitor - Read the latest issue of the Serendipitor, the newsletter of Brooks-Howell Home. Brooks-Howell is a retirement community of deaconesses, home missionaries, missionaries and others who have answered God's call to mission service here and throughout the world. Celebrate the dedication and foresight of our foremothers in mission as we lead up to our 150th anniversary in 2019!

Our Western North Carolina Every Member Legacy Fund Goal: That every member of United Methodist Women make a gift to The Legacy Fund of at least $18.69 per year, over and above her Pledge to Mission, for five years (2015-2019). We have added a Legacy Fund / 150th Anniversary page to our website...where we will continue to add and share information as we move toward our 150th anniversary in 2019...check it out!
